Very strange. Have you tried deleting and reinstalling the DJI Go app? As for the main difference between NTSC and PAL is resolution quality. PAL produces fewer frames per second (25 fps) than NTSC (30 fps), but it produces more lines. An NTSC television will broadcast 525 lines of resolution, while a PAL television will broadcast 625 lines of resolution. As the lines of resolution increase, so does the amount of visual information which produces better picture quality and screen resolution.

If the video shows on one PC but not another, then we know it IS recording. Most likely a setting on the first PC is set to copy the file to the hard drive, then delete it from the card. I've seen this happen. NEVER use the "Automatically do so and so anytime a card is detected" thing. Always open File Explorer and play directly from the card or manually copy it to the folder of your choice. That way YOU have control over whether it's deleted or not. If you see it and play it on the first computer, then it's missing when you plug it in the second computer but back again when you plug it back into the first computer, it's a card problem. If it's missing when you put it in the first computer a second time, it's likely the first computer has copied it then deleted it.

I recently had an issue with an SD card that I thought I should pass on to the group. The card in question was “Silicon Power” brand, purchased from Amazon:

https://smile.amazon.com/gp/product/B013GMWJ3Y/ref=oh_aui_search_detailpage?ie=UTF8&psc=1

I purchased 6 of these at once to use on my P3S and P3P drones. All 6 seemed to work fine, initially. Then one of the cards quit working in my P3P. It would work fine in my PC or in my P3 Standard, but not in my P3Pro. This made no sense to me, whatsoever. So I decided to try it one more time in the P3Pro. As I inserted the card into the slot, it suddenly “doubled over”.

Apparently it was cracked right down the center for some time, unbeknownst to me. In the Standard, it was gripped in a way that made proper connection. But in the Pro, that required pressure was absent.

Just a reminder of how really fragile these micro sd cards are. And how even illogical behavior can be explained if all the facts are known.
